Pathos is the use of emotional appeal to persuade the listener. UNICEF uses a large
amount of pathos in their website, UNICEF uses a large sum of pathos in their website in
unicef.org. This is the main website that someone will visit in order to learn more about the
organization and what they contribute as an organization. When visiting the website, it is filled
with a lot of visual aid and pictures of the children that the organization has helped or is currently
helping. One biggest example of the usage of pathos in their website are the use of pictures of
children that are used as backgrounds in every tabs that are opened. Not only the usage of
children photos are used in the website, but as well as slogans. In the main page of the site, the
viewer is greeted with a quote that says for every child, hope. This attention grabber is placed
on the homepage so it can give a clue on what the organization does and a small idea of their
goal. It is saying that no matter what kind of hardships that children are suffering around the
globe, the organization, UNICEF, will always be there to give them hope. The use of smiling
children as their background also plays a role in the pathos aspect of persuasion. The
backgrounds of smiling children shows the impact that UNICEF has done for the children in
certain areas of the world. One such example shows an African-American child in a field of
flowers smiling and what seems to be holding our school papers and another example shows a
group of children in a classroom having the joy of learning as they group around a book.
